The Dremel 4300-5/40 is a strong choice for jewelry making thanks to its powerful motor and wide speed range from 5,000 to 35,000 RPM, which lets you work precisely on delicate tasks like engraving or polishing small pieces. Its variable speed control with electronic feedback helps maintain consistent performance, important when working on detailed jewelry components. The kit comes with five attachments and 40 accessories, covering various tasks such as grinding, sanding, cutting, and carving, making it versatile for different jewelry techniques. The universal 3-jaw chuck means you can swap in almost any Dremel accessory, giving you flexibility as your skills grow.
Its ergonomic, slim design offers a comfortable grip during extended use, which is helpful for precision work. The pivoting LED light is a nice touch for illuminating tight spots, which jewelry makers often face. Being corded, it provides uninterrupted power without worrying about batteries, but the 6-foot cord might limit mobility compared to cordless options. The tool is also designed to run cooler and quieter, which adds to comfort during long sessions. A minor drawback is that it requires replacement brushes over time, but this also means you can keep the tool working well for years.
This Dremel tool kit suits both beginners and experienced jewelry makers seeking a reliable, versatile rotary tool with plenty of attachments and solid ergonomics.
The Dremel 4000-1/25 is a powerful and versatile rotary tool suitable for jewelry-making tasks. It features a strong 1.6 Amp motor, which is noticeably more powerful than previous models, allowing it to handle precision cutting, sanding, engraving, and polishing with ease. The variable speed control ranges from 5,000 to 35,000 RPM, providing flexibility to adjust the tool’s speed based on the delicacy of your work. This is a key advantage for jewelry making, where different materials and detail levels require careful control.
The kit includes one attachment and 25 accessories, covering a broad range of needs for shaping, smoothing, and detailing jewelry pieces. This variety means you won’t have to buy extras right away, which is convenient if you’re getting started or want an all-in-one solution. Ergonomically, the tool is designed with a 360-degree grip zone, making it comfortable to hold and control for extended periods—a big plus when doing detailed work that requires steady hands. Since it’s corded, you don’t need to worry about battery life mid-project, but you will need access to a power outlet, which could limit mobility compared to cordless models.
The tool’s electronic speed control maintains consistent performance even during demanding tasks, and a built-in ventilation system helps prevent overheating, allowing the tool to stay cool and operate quietly. Environmentally, it’s positive that the tool uses recycled plastic and packaging designed to reduce waste. On the downside, being a corded tool limits portability and might be less convenient if you prefer working in various locations without easy access to power. Additionally, while the included accessories cover many uses, professionals or highly specialized jewelers might find the kit somewhat basic and may want to invest in additional specific bits. This makes the Dremel 4000-1/25 a reliable, comfortable, and adaptable tool for hobbyist and semi-professional jewelry makers seeking a dependable rotary tool with solid power and a good range of accessories.
The Dremel Lite 7760 N/10 is a versatile cordless rotary tool ideal for light-duty tasks such as jewelry making, sanding, engraving, and polishing. One of its standout features is the variable speed control, which ranges from 8,000 to 25,000 RPM, allowing for precise control and maneuverability. The tool is powered by a 4V lithium-ion battery, which is rechargeable via USB, making it convenient and portable for on-the-go use.
A battery life indicator ensures you are aware of when it needs charging. Ergonomically, the 360-degree soft grip provides comfort and precise control during use. Its lightweight design further enhances its usability for detailed tasks. The kit includes 10 accessories that cater to various functions, and the EZ Twist Nose Cap allows for quick and easy accessory changes without the need for a wrench.
This tool is specifically designed for light-duty projects and is not recommended for heavier tasks such as cutting, drilling, or routing. While it is compatible with most Dremel accessories, the limited motor power and battery capacity may not suffice for extensive or heavy-duty use. Users looking for a tool for more demanding tasks might need to consider other options. The Dremel Lite 7760 N/10 is an excellent choice for hobbyists and DIY enthusiasts focusing on smaller, intricate projects where portability and ease of use are key.
